He designed Anıtkabir, the mausoleum complex of Mustafa Kemal Atatürk, with Emin Onat.
In 1960, he was appointed as a professor at the second building chair of the Faculty of Architecture of Istanbul Technical University.
With the transformation of the Graduate School of Engineers into Istanbul Technical University, he received the title of associate professor in the field of building knowledge.
He worked as a professor at the chair of environmental analysis and industrialized building design at ITU Faculty of Architecture.
Professor Orhan Arda, a member of the Chamber of Architects numbered 828, died on July 4, 2003.
